One of the main tourist attractions in Calcutta is the Victoria Memorial. This beautiful white marble building is set in lush gardens and houses a museum that showcases the history of Calcutta and India. Other popular attractions include the Howrah Bridge, St. Paul’s Cathedral, and the Indian Museum.

Experiencing the Local Cuisine
Calcutta is known for its delicious food, and there are plenty of local dishes to try. From the spicy jhal muri to the sweet rasgulla, your taste buds will be in for a treat. Make sure to visit some of the local restaurants and try the thali, a platter of various dishes that will give you a taste of everything.
The Colonial History of Calcutta
Calcutta has a rich colonial history, and you can see it in the architecture and landmarks around the city. The Victoria Memorial and St. Paul’s Cathedral are both examples of the British influence on the city. Take a walking tour of the colonial buildings and learn about the history of Calcutta and its role in the British Empire.

Q: What is the best time to visit Calcutta?
A: The best time to visit Calcutta is between October and March, when the weather is cooler and more pleasant.
Q: Is Calcutta safe for tourists?
A: While Calcutta can be chaotic and overwhelming, it is generally a safe city for tourists. However, it is always a good idea to take precautions and be aware of your surroundings.
Q: What is the local currency in Calcutta?
A: The local currency in Calcutta is the Indian rupee.
Q: What is the best way to get around Calcutta?
A: The best way to get around Calcutta is by taxi or rickshaw. However, be prepared for heavy traffic and long travel times.
